NettetThus, the steps in conducting a linearity study are: Select at least 5 samples the measurement values of which cover the range of variation in the process. Determine the reference value for each sample. Have one operator measure each sample at least 10 times using the measurement system. NettetQuite often, microwave engineers refer to the one-dB compression point, but two or three dB compression points are often important in power amplifier chains. Thus we refer to the quantities P1dB, P2dB, P3dB. In switches and other passives, you might hear reference to 0.25 dB compression point, or some other small number. Nettet6. des. 2024 · The optimization of chain velocity and sprocket velocity is very important. There is an optimum speed for a specific chain drive mechanism. At lower speeds, fatigue because of the fluctuating stress at the tight side on-chain is an important effect. At higher speeds, the galling of rollers is a very important factor.
